Introduction
Saab UK is part of Scandinavia’s largest defence company, bringing together the best of Swedish and British innovation. Saab offers world-leading solutions and services in defence, aviation, space, and civil security to keep people and society safe. Our UK presence has been growing at pace, meaning we can offer a wide range of opportunities for personal fulfilment and career growth. We currently employ over 600 people across eight sites in the UK, and our specialisations include software engineering, underwater robotics, radars, AI, and armed forces training.

The Role:
This role will be part of our BlueBear Business in Bedfordshire.
This Electronics Manager role will assist in leading the electronics design and prototyping department, guiding overall design and a supporting management of a team of electronic engineers.
This role is suited to a person with extensive experience in design management with a focus on electronic design, strong leadership capability, and knowledge of safety- and mission-critical development environments.

Key Responsibilities:
Leadership & Management:
- Guide, manage, and develop a delivery from a team of electronic engineers (8–10 staff) across multiple programmes.
- Define team objectives and performance goals aligned with business needs.
- Foster a culture focused on engineering excellence, traceability, accountability, and continuous improvement.
Design Standardisation & Quality Governance:
- Act as one of the organisational Subject Matter Expert for DO-254 processes, standards, and industry best practice.
- Maintain design assurance processes and verification traceability across safety-critical electronics developments.
- Oversee configuration control, Verification and Validation activities
Project & Stakeholder Coordination:
- Work cross-functionally with Systems Engineering, Software, Mechanical, Test, and Programme Management teams to ensure aligned delivery.
- Support bid development, cost estimation, design planning, and reporting to internal and customer stakeholders.
- Ensure workloads, priorities, project risks, and dependencies are managed effectively to meet schedule commitments.
